OPINION

EMIL F. GOLDHABER, Bankruptcy Judge:

This case is before us on the application of the debtors to hold a creditor in contempt of court. We conclude that the creditor is in contempt of court for the actions taken by its collection agency in contacting the debtors for the purpose of collecting a prepetition debt.
